When I used a waggie front I reused my dana 30 knuckles and drilled out the taper so I could use Heim joints and bolts. I then used DOM tube to make a drag link and tie rod and put them on the top side of the knuckle ears. I think I had to cut the old brake caliper ears off of the dana 30 knuckles so I could use the bigger waggie brakes. They mounted a different way. The hardest part about making my tie rod out of DOM was finding a reverse cut tap so I could adjust the toe in without removing it from the knuckle. It took NAPA about a week to find one.
